#eabf6e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#eabf6e is composed of 91.8% red, 74.9%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.4% magenta, 53%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 39.2 degrees, a saturation of 74.7% and a lightness of 67.5%. #eabf6e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ffdc with #d57f00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

#eabf6e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#eabf6e has RGB values of R:234, G:191, B:110 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.18, Y:0.53,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 15384430.

Shades and Tints of #eabf6e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090601 is the darkest color, while #fefcf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#eabf6e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b1ada7 is the less saturated color, while #fdc55b is the most saturated one.
